This weekend I watched <a href="http://www.imdb.com/title/tt0240912/">Sound and Fury.</a><br />
<br />
It's a documentary about two brothers.<br />
<br />
One brother is hearing and he married a hearing woman and they had twins, one of which is deaf.<br />
<br />
The other brother is deaf, married a deaf woman and has three deaf children.<br />
<br />
The issue is one of the cochlear implant. The hearing brother doesn't think twice about doing this for his newborn son. The deaf brother and his wife have a lot of issues with it, namely it will take away from their child experiencing deaf culture.<br />
<br />
This was so odd to me. I've always assumed that those who can't hear would want to, but now I see that there is a whole culture of people who are connected through this sameness and value their membership in this community.<br />
<br />
I encourage you to watch the movie because it is definitely one that will make you think about what it means to be hearing, about being a parent, and about this whole other community of people.<br />
